#2e4ca5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e4ca5 is composed of 18% red, 29.8%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.1% cyan, 53.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 224.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 41.4%. #2e4ca5 color hex could be obtained by blending #5c98ff with #00004b.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#2e4ca5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e4ca5 has RGB values of R:46, G:76, B:165 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 3034277.

Shades and Tints of #2e4ca5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050c is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e4ca5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67686c is the less saturated color, while #0538ce is the most saturated one.
